Where art thou, SMSA students?

Good morning peeps...
I know its the weekend and you must be in the holiday mood but I'd just like to remind you that the Pre-U Career and Higher Learning Department is open for consultations and we are here to guide you through any higher education applications that you may have like UCAS and Hecas (which will only open once results are out). You can also come and see us if you have any quieries regarding what to do whilst waiting for your results and so on. 

On another note, it saddens and disappoints me when I receive emails or hear that SMSA students have been applying through agencies instead of coming to us with help for applications. If you are applying for UCAS, you MUST apply through SMSA. We will be the ones approving your application and send it to UCAS. We have provided instructions for the students to register through SMSA but still you are applying through various agencies...are they promising guarantees to universities? 

My advice is be cautious / careful of your decisions especially when choosing your courses in universities. Do your own research as well ensuring the deadlines of universities that you are applying for. If you are shy to see us, send us an email where we will reply and try our best to help you.

Around this time, students should be piling up to see the career department for advice and guidance to higher education. But I only see 2 students per day...you should be seeking your tutors for references too because once results are out they will be busy preparing for the new Pre-U 1s to come in. 

Be productive and take charge of your own decisions!
